Sunday Six (3/04/12)
Now that the race is over that brings us to the ABC Seamless Siding Sunday Six for this week. And this week I honor the Girls State Basketball tournament with some of the best plays I shot the last three days.
In at number Six the Blue Hill Bobcats Maci Coffey cans the three versus St. Pats in the first round of the tournament unfortunately the Irish ousted the cats 47-34. At five it's the coaches daughter Hanah Tvrdy splitting the defense and scoring two in a 45-31 semifinals defeat of Norris. On to four and the C-1 finals brooke Kissinger looking like she could play in the league floating in for the score. Now we make the coaches happy with the Dee Beatrice's Alicia Armstrong swats the shot out of bounds making Dikembe Mutombo proud. At number two Beth Bohuslavsky with the killer crossover taking it to the rack ending her career unbeaten. And in at number one Friend's Charlee Johnsen being in the right place at the right time putting back the miss and sending the Bulldogs to the second round over rival Exeter Milligan. Most Popular |
